> The bug was actually that on PC, the very last addresses are mapped,
> and the current code failed when the start_addr + size wrapped back to
> 0. That didn't happen on amd64, where I first tried to reproduce the
> bug.
> 
> The attached patch fixes the problem for me, I'll commit it if there
> are no objections.
